10 ways to use Microsoft Dynamics with AI agents

  1. Account reconciliation prepReconcile Dynamics ledger accounts against statements and surface only unmatched items for review.
  2. Three-way match handlingMatch Dynamics purchase orders, receipts, and vendor invoices, clearing clean items and flagging gaps.
  3. Month-end close orchestrationRun the Dynamics close checklist, prepare recurring entries, and report blocked or pending tasks.
  4. AP coding suggestionsPropose accounts and dimensions for incoming Dynamics vendor invoices for an approver to confirm.
  5. AR collections draftingPrioritize overdue Dynamics customer invoices and draft reminder messages for a human to send.
  6. Dimension validationCheck that Dynamics transactions carry correct financial dimensions and flag the exceptions.
  7. Duplicate invoice detectionCatch potential duplicate vendor invoices in Dynamics before they enter the payment cycle.
  8. Budget variance alertsCompare Dynamics actuals to budget and surface line items that exceed your thresholds.
  9. Audit trail assemblyGather Dynamics transaction support and a change log into review-ready evidence packs.
  10. Cross-system data syncKeep Dynamics aligned with connected systems and log every synced field for a reviewable trail.
